So my fortress' civilization (the only dwarven one) has no leaders, diplomats, kings, or barons. I assumed my civilization must be nearly extinct, but it seems I still get migrant waves and caravans from home. With the new living world in 40.03, will my civilization ever create new royalty or atleast liaisons? Any non-liaison method of promoting barons/kings in one of my own forts?  Makes me wish it were possible to have an adventurer take over as king/queen of an existing civilization.

Scratch that, one of my dwarves just declared himself king and demanded lavish accomodations in my terrible little outpost. I have to say, I enjoy the idea of rebuilding a collapsed civilization from the ground up.

Last version introduced forced immigrants. They can be created from thin air by the game. But now that Toady fixed the size error that made most fortress-born creatures stay baby-sized, I'm hoping he resets that. If he does well enough with optimizing, we might be able to keep a Fortress alive long enough to rebuild an almost-dead civilization.
